Calculate Log Base 179 of 312

To solve the equation log 179 (312)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 312, a = 179:
    log 179 (312) = log(312) / log(179)
  3. Evaluate the term:
    log(312) / log(179)
    = 1.39794000867204 / 1.92427928606188
    = 1.1071093230319
